Transaction 23baf391e4101073b685e777143bf5b931a54a452bceff5c56c4ac0d1aa8cd80

1 Input
2 Outputs
  • 23baf391e4101073b685e777143bf5b931a54a452bceff5c56c4ac0d1aa8cd80:0
  • value  1000000
    address  2MtzpYB5ZaRQE1ph2pdEGheRirNKkGNGmz1
  • 23baf391e4101073b685e777143bf5b931a54a452bceff5c56c4ac0d1aa8cd80:1
  • value  25797008
    address  2N1EoH9pT8y2dd9gUxqK7bS1cuwm7HGB9aM